直接插入排序SEARCH AGGREGATION

首页/精选主题/

直接插入排序

直接插入排序问答精选

SQL中,排序的语法是?正序/倒序如何表示?

回答:SQL中的排序要使用关键字order by,后面跟上指定的排序列名称即可。排序类型分升序和降序,升序为ASC,这也是默认的类型;降序为DESC。指定的排序列可以有多个,多个列之间用半角逗号隔开。这就是基本的排序语法。但是,看起来非常简单的排序,其实里面也大有学问,以下几点特别提醒注意:当order by和top配合使用时,返回的记录数有时可能并不是你所希望的当在select子句中用到top谓词时,...

XGBCCC | 3655人阅读

mysql如何插入大量数据

问题描述:关于mysql如何插入大量数据这个问题,大家能帮我解决一下吗?

ernest | 642人阅读

mysql中插入大量数据怎么做

问题描述:关于mysql中插入大量数据怎么做这个问题,大家能帮我解决一下吗?

李文鹏 | 941人阅读

sql 2008如何插入多行数据?

回答:这样的格式,具体可以百度下,大概是insert into 表(字段名1,字段名2……) values(1,2,3,4),(1,2,3,4)

yibinnn | 770人阅读

Pandas如何读取MySQL数据和插入?

回答:这里简单介绍一下吧,整个过程其实很简单,借助pandas,一两行代码就能完成MySQL数据库的读取和插入,下面我简单介绍一下实现过程,实验环境win10+python3.6+pycharm5.0,主要内容如下:为了更好的说明问题,这里我新建了一个student数据表,主要有内容如下,后面的代码都是以这个数据表为例:1.首先,安装SQLAlchemy,这是一个ORM框架,主要用于操作数据库,支持目前...

amc | 1068人阅读

请问各位DBA大佬,SQL如何进行多对多表的统计排序分页查询?

回答:以oracle为例:SELECT * FROM(SELECT A.*, ROWNUM RNFROM (SELECT rs.student_id,count(1) FROM relationship rs group by rs.student_id order by count(1) desc) AWHERE ROWNUM = 0

kel | 921人阅读

直接插入排序精品文章

  • 【算法】插入排序——希尔排序+直接插入排序

    ... 希尔排序 在介绍希尔排序之前,先了解一下直接插入排序 文章目录 希尔排序一、直接插入排序1. 单趟排序2. 直接插入排序 二、希尔排序三、测试希尔排序和直接插入排序性能 一、直接插入排序 1. 单趟排序 x插...

    GitChat 评论0 收藏0
  • JS中可能用得到的全部的排序算法

    ...为两部分来进行的. 插入排序由于操作不尽相同, 可分为 直接插入排序 , 折半插入排序(又称二分插入排序), 链表插入排序 , 希尔排序 . 直接插入排序 它的基本思想是: 将待排序的元素按照大小顺序, 依次插入到一个已经排好序的...

    verano 评论0 收藏0
  • 排序(2):直接插入排序

    一、前言直接插入排序(Insertion Sort)序是一种最简单的插入排序。为简化问题,我们下面只讨论升序排序。 二、算法思想插入排序:每一趟将一个待排序的记录,按照其关键字的大小插入到有序队列的合适位置里,直到全...

    付伦 评论0 收藏0
  • 【数据结构初阶】第九篇——八大经典排序算法总结(图解+动图演示+代码实现+八大排序比较)

    ...排序??为什么要排序?(作用)?排序的分类 ?插入排序?直接插入排序?希尔排序 ?选择排序?直接选择排序?堆排序 ?交换排序?冒泡排序?快速排序(递归版本)?hoare版本?挖坑法?前后指针法?小区间优化快速排序 ?快速排序(非递...

    xiaowugui666 评论0 收藏0
  • Java数据结构与算法——插入排序

    ...——桶排序 1、插入排序的思想及原理 插入排序一般分为直接插入排序和二分插入排序,本文只介绍直接插入排序,两者的区别仅在于插入的方式不一样。 插入排序是在待排序数组里插入数据。一般我们认为插入排序就是往一...

    骞讳护 评论0 收藏0
  • 基本算法学习(一)之希尔排序(JS)

    ...记录序列分割为若干个子序列,然后对每一个子序列进行直接插入排序. 直接插入排序: 不得不先讲一下直接插入排序了,毕竟希尔排序要使用到直接插入排序.直接插入算法重点在于分区,有序区与无序区.假设我们有一个数组arr for(v...

    cooxer 评论0 收藏0
  • JavaScript 数据结构与算法之美 - 冒泡排序插入排序、选择排序

    ...情况:T(n) = O(n2)。 动画 4. 插入排序 插入排序又为分为 直接插入排序 和优化后的 拆半插入排序 与 希尔排序,我们通常说的插入排序是指直接插入排序。 一、直接插入 思想 一般人打扑克牌,整理牌的时候,都是按牌的大小...

    canger 评论0 收藏0
  • Java常用的八种排序算法与代码实现精解

    1.直接插入排序 直接插入排序算法是排序算法中最简单的,但在寻找插入位置时的效率不高。基本思想就是将一个待排序的数字在已经排序的序列中寻找找到一个插入位置进行插入。直接插入排序的算法重点在于寻找插入位...

    2501207950 评论0 收藏0
  • 直接插入排序

    ...。 2 2 3 5 6 两个相同的 2 保持他们原来的前后顺序,所以直接插入排序是稳定的。 代码实现(Java) package com.coder4j.main.arithmetic.sorting; public class StraightInsertion { /** * 直接插入排序 * * @param array ...

    mgckid 评论0 收藏0
  • PHP排序算法之插入排序

    ... // 将 2 插入有两个元素 3 4 5 6 的有序表中2 3 4 5 6 直接插入排序的基本思想是 : 每次从无序表中取出第一个元素,把它插入到有序表的合适位置,使有序表仍然有序。 第一趟比较前两个数,然后把第二个数按大小插入到...

    rose 评论0 收藏0
  • JS实现插入排序

    直接插入排序的时间复杂度为 O(n^2) ,相较于复杂度为 O(nlogn) 的快速排序、归并排序、堆排序、希尔排序,插入排序可谓相形见绌。但是,插入排序真的一无是处吗? 答案是否定的,插入排序在实践中的使用频率是很高的,在...

    tolerious 评论0 收藏0
  • 插入排序就这么简单

    ...(arrays[1] > arrays[0]) { //如果第二个数比第一个数大,直接跟上 } else { //如果第二个数比第一个数小,将第一个数后退一个位置(将第二个数插进去) temp = arrays[1]; arrays[1] = arrays[0]; arrays[0] = temp; ...

    Forest10 评论0 收藏0

推荐文章

相关产品

<